Definition
of
Forensic services
from
NICE Guideline NG93 - Learning disabilities and behaviour that challenges: service design and delivery
![National Institute for Health and Care Excellence](https://static.wixstatic.com/media/0b12bc_737adb340e2e43f8adbf0feb9b6ba36b~mv2.png/v1/fill/w_81,h_81,al_c,q_85,usm_0.66_1.00_0.01,enc_auto/_edited_edited.png)
Specialist services that work with people in contact with, or at risk of contact with, the criminal justice system.

Plain English definition
of
Forensic services
from
Think Local Act Personal (TLAP) Jargon Buster
![Think Local Act Personal](https://static.wixstatic.com/media/0b12bc_72097b1e3ee14fc986eff2b06ff14cec~mv2.png/v1/fill/w_81,h_81,al_c,q_85,usm_0.66_1.00_0.01,enc_auto/_edited_edited.png)
Services for people with a mental disorder who may be a risk to others, or who have been involved in the criminal justice system. Services may be provided in a secure hospital or in the community.
